For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public elementary school serving 199 students in Blue Springs, NE.
The top-ranked public elementary school in Blue Springs, NE is Southern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Blue Springs, NE public elementary school have an average math proficiency score of 42% (versus the Nebraska public elementary school average of 60%), and reading proficiency score of 37% (versus the 47% statewide average). Elementary schools in Blue Springs have an average ranking of 1/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Nebraska public elementary schools.
Minority enrollment is 8%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Nebraska public elementary school average of 39% (majority Hispanic).
